The track day experience is enhanced further by the Assetto Corsa modding community. You can use tools like the "NordschleifeTrackdayPlugin" for multi-player servers, which simulates the real-life "Touristenfahrten" (tourist drives) on the Nordschleife. Imagine joining a server packed with other road cars, from hot hatches to sports sedans, and tackling the 'Ring together. It’s a perfect way to test your skills in a more realistic and less competitive environment.
